Tutorial Cara Membuat Koneksi Database PHP MySQL untuk Pemula

Cara Membuat Koneksi Database PHP MySQL – Halo sobat, kembali bersama saya yang pada kesempatan kali ini kita akan belajar bersama tentang bagaimana cara menghubungkan database ke PHP dan MySQL. Tutorial ini tentunya sangat bermanfaat bagi Anda yang baru memulai belajar membuat website.

Dalam tutorial ini, Anda akan memahami langkah-langkah membuat koneksi database PHP dan MySQL. Koneksi database sangat penting jika Anda ingin melakukan berbagai operasi yang berhubungan dengan database seperti memodifikasi, menampilkan, menghapus, atau mengelola tabel database yang sudah ada.

Apa Itu Database?

Database adalah kumpulan data yang disusun secara sistematis dan tersimpan dalam komputer atau sistem informasi. Sehingga pengguna dapat menyimpan, mengelola, dan mengakses data dengan lebih efisien dan terstruktur. Ini adalah komponen penting dalam pengembangan aplikasi termasuk website, untuk memastikan pengelolaan informasi berjalan dengan optimal.

Database biasanya terdiri dari tabel yang saling terhubung dengan baris dan kolom sebagai struktur dasarnya. Di mana setiap kolom memiliki atribut tertentu yang menggambarkan jenis data yang akan disimpan seperti teks, angka, atau tanggal. Relasi antar tabel ini memungkinkan data dikelola secara lebih terorganisir dan efisien.

Apa Itu phpMyAdmin?

phpMyAdmin adalah aplikasi web open source yang memudahkan pengelolaan database MySQL atau MariaDB melalui antarmuka berbasis web. Aplikasi ini sering digunakan dalam pengembangan aplikasi web karena mendukung berbagai fungsi seperti membuat, mengedit, dan menghapus tabel serta mengelola data dengan lebih mudah.

Tutorial Cara Membuat Koneksi Database PHP MySQL untuk Pemula

phpMyAdmin sangat membantu pengembang web, administrator sistem, atau siapa pun yang bekerja dengan database MySQL atau MariaDB. Aplikasi ini memungkinkan pengelolaan database secara visual melalui antarmuka web yang user-friendly, sehingga lebih mudah digunakan dibandingkan dengan perintah manual di terminal.

Cara Membuat Koneksi Database PHP

Berikut telah saya rangkum langkah-langkah untuk membuat koneksi database PHP dan MySQL untuk pemula dengan mudah.

1. Hidupkan Web Server

Aktifkan terlebih dahulu web server pada komputer atau laptop kalian sebelum memulai. Dalam tutorial ini saya menggunakan Laragon sebagai alternatif web server di Windows karena kemudahan dan fleksibilitas yang ditawarkannya. Anda bebas menggunakan web server apapun dan pastikan web server berjalan agar proses dapat dilakukan dengan lancar.

2. Membuat Database di phpMyAdmin

Setelah web server yang digunakan telah aktif, silakan akses alamat http://127.0.0.1/phpmyadmin dari browser Anda. Masuk ke halaman login phpMyAdmin, lalu buat database MySQL baru dengan nama kampus seperti berikut.

Tutorial Cara Membuat Koneksi Database PHP MySQL untuk Pemula

Apabila proses pembuatan database kampus berhasil, seharusnya Anda akan dialihkan ke halaman database tersebut yang masih kosong seperti yang ditunjukkan oleh gambar berikut.

Tutorial Cara Membuat Koneksi Database PHP MySQL untuk Pemula

Pada halaman tersebut nantinya Anda dapat mengelola berbagai hal seperti membuat tabel, melakukan query, ekspor dan impor database dengan mudah. Namun, pada tutorial ini Anda dapat mengabaikannya terlebih dahulu.

3. Membuat Koneksi PHP MySQL

Jika database baru telah dibuat, selanjutnya Anda buat file baru dengan nama koneksi.php lalu masukkan kode PHP berikut ke dalam file tersebut lalu simpan.

<?php
  // Detail database
  $MySQL_Host = '127.0.0.1';  // Isi dengan database host
  $MySQL_User = 'root';  // Isi dengan database user. Defaultnya root.
  $MySQL_Pass = '';  // Isi dengan database password. Defaultnya dikosongi.
  $MySQL_Name = 'kampus';  // Isi dengan nama database yang telah dibuat.
  
  // Menghubungkan database
  $koneksi = new mysqli($MySQL_Host, $MySQL_User, $MySQL_Pass, $MySQL_Name);
  if($koneksi->errno) {
    echo $koneksi->error;
    exit;
  }
?>

Apabila Anda masih bingung dengan konfigurasi kode PHP di atas, berikut penjelasan singkat masing-masing bagian tersebut.

  • $My_SQL_Host – Isi dengan host database Anda. Jika menggunakan Laragon/XAMPP dapat diisi dengan localhost atau 127.0.0.1 dan jika menggunakan hosting, pastikan telah sesuai dengan host bawaan hosting tersebut.
  • $MySQL_User – Isi dengan user database Anda. Jika menggunakan Laragon/XAMPP dapat diisi dengan root atau jika menggunakan hosting dapat menyesuaikan dengan user database yang dibuat di database.
  • $MySQL_Pass – Isi dengan password database Anda. Jika menggunakan Laragon/XAMPP secara default passwordnya kosong, namun apabila menggunakan hosting tetap harus diisi.
  • $MySQL_Name – Isi dengan nama database yang telah kita buat sebelumnya yaitu kampus.

Jika Anda menjalankan file koneksi.php, kode di atas tidak akan menampilkan output apapun jika koneksi database berhasil dibuat. Namun, jika ada masalah dalam koneksi maka output error akan muncul berdasarkan jenis error yang dihasilkan pada baris ke-11 yang akan memberikan informasi lebih lanjut mengenai masalah tersebut.

Penutup

Sekian artikel kali ini mengenai cara membuat koneksi database phpMyAdmin dengan PHP. Semoga tutorial ini bermanfaat bagi pemula yang ingin mempelajari pengelolaan database. Selamat belajar dan semoga sukses!

Bagikan Ke

Leave a Reply

Alamat email Anda tidak akan dipublikasikan. Ruas yang wajib ditandai *